Add a new getMergeValues method that does not need
to be passed the list of value types, and use this
where appropriate. Inappropriate places are where
the value type list is already known and may be
long, in which case the existing method is more
efficient.

+/// getMergeValues - Create a MERGE_VALUES node from the given operands.
+/// Allowed to return something different (and simpler) if Simplify is true.
+SDOperand SelectionDAG::getMergeValues(SDOperandPtr Ops, unsigned NumOps,
+ bool Simplify) {
+ if (Simplify && NumOps == 1)
+ return Ops[0];
+
+ SmallVector<MVT, 4> VTs;
+ VTs.reserve(NumOps);
+ for (unsigned i = 0; i < NumOps; ++i)
+ VTs.push_back(Ops[i].getValueType());
+ return getNode(ISD::MERGE_VALUES, getVTList(&VTs[0], NumOps), Ops, NumOps);
+}
